Job Title: RN Surgical ICU

Job Overview/Summary:
We are seeking a highly skilled and compassionate Registered Nurse (RN) for the Surgical ICU. The ideal candidate will bring strong clinical expertise critical thinking abilities and a passion for patient-centered care in a high-acuity environment. You will play a vital role in caring for post-operative and critically ill patients as part of a multidisciplinary team.

Responsibilities:

  • Deliver comprehensive nursing care to post-surgical ICU patients

  • Collaborate with physicians and multidisciplinary teams to implement care plans

  • Monitor patient progress and respond to emergencies using clinical judgment

  • Administer medications therapies and life-support interventions

  • Document patient status treatments and care delivery accurately

Primary Skills:

  • Expertise in critical care or ICU nursing

  • Advanced patient monitoring and intervention skills

  • Proficient in emergency response and life-saving procedures

  • Strong assessment and clinical documentation abilities

Secondary Skills (Good to Have):

  • One year of telemetry experience preferred

  • CCRN certification preferred

Qualifications:

  • Minimum Education: Associates Degree in Nursing (required)

Licensure:

  • Valid Permanent Multi-State RN License from your state of residence is required

  • If holding an RN license from another Compact state you must obtain a Multi-State RN License from your resident state within 30 days

Certifications:

  • American Heart Association BLS CPR (required within 7 days of hire)

  • American Heart Association ACLS and NIHSS (required during orientation for ICU/CCU SICU and CVICU)
